## Further Reading

The Parcelwise webhook delivers tracking-status events to merchant endpoints with at-least-once semantics and exponential backoff up to six hours. On-call issues are almost always merchant-side: expired certificates, slow responders, or payload-validation failures after a schema bump. Before muting retries for a merchant, confirm their endpoint health and check the dead-letter queue depth. The retry policy, schema changelog, and replay procedure are kept on the internal page below.

wiki page, bagef-yajof: https://sentry.sivrelcloud.corp/board

Ticket: Add bounded retry for failed exports

The Marrowlane export worker currently drops batches on transient storage errors. This change introduces three retries with jittered backoff and persists failures to a review queue. Please verify idempotency of the writer before approving; duplicate exports would corrupt downstream totals. Sign-off is required from the module owner:

signatory, hahop-kajeg: Giliel Caswyn

## Onboarding: Catalogue Import (Bramblewick Library System)

Imports run nightly from the Fennmarsh consortium feed into Shelfwright. MARC records with malformed leaders go to the quarantine table — review weekly, don't auto-purge. Duplicate detection keys on title plus edition hash. Re-running an import is safe; it's idempotent. Unlocking the import service account after a failed run requires the recovery passphrase below.

strongbox words: oliael-gilax-lamael

Subject: DR drill tomorrow — Pixelwrench CLI

Hey Marta,

Quick heads-up before tomorrow's disaster-recovery drill. We'll simulate losing the build box that hosts Pixelwrench, our batch image-resizing CLI, and restore it from the Coldharbor snapshot. You own the release gate, so please hold any tags until we confirm the restored binary passes the resize benchmarks. One thing you'll need during the restore: the encrypted config bundle won't open without the recovery passphrase, which is:

recovery phrase for fajeg-kawep: druix-gorius-briax-ulaeth-fraox-lammir-pelox-jormir-pelwyn-julir